Yeah. Some things I couldn't understand in all the post game threads were people saying Indy is still terrible and Manning was off.

Face it, Manning shredded us last night. We had all those long drives and it seemed he was barely on the field, but he converted on just about every possible opportunity and he found every open reciever. When there wasn't anyone open, he avoided the mistakes. That was a vintage Manning performance even if the stats aren't eye-popping.

As far as the Colts overall, their defense and running game look like weaknesses, but it also did back in 2006 and look how that turned out. You can't ever count that team out, not with #18 as their QB. They're 4-4, ONE game behind us. You can talk about how they should be 1-7 all you want, but good teams find a way to win ballgames.
